Transaction 72e7151fe16e5b6c41a96b4a7c321620cf00b2bf291b52b0c1acc0c71410108d
1 Input
2 Outputs
- 72e7151fe16e5b6c41a96b4a7c321620cf00b2bf291b52b0c1acc0c71410108d:0
- 72e7151fe16e5b6c41a96b4a7c321620cf00b2bf291b52b0c1acc0c71410108d:1
value 2452754
address 3LrSSCitUvmfDgkJcooACbT4DhKWtJAowE
value 101967736
address 17yYyafrfiaaVJGcaeQdpAeHdcBQSKAuLD